摘 要:主要介绍了新型星状金纳米晶的研究进展,介绍了其主要的制备工艺,阐述了星状金纳米晶在药物运载与释放、催化、及SERS增强方面的显著应用;同时简略介绍了一些其他贵金属星状纳米晶的应用性能。制备中通过添加不同贵金属晶种、还原剂与表面活性剂,控制[金属盐溶液浓度]/[晶种数目]的摩尔比,调节星状纳米晶尖端长度与数目;同时对不同贵金属星状纳米晶的应用前景进行了展望。The paper gives a brief review of a new nanocrystalline morphology - Au nanostar. The main processes of the preparation of Au nanostars was introduced. The applications of Au nanostars were elaborated, including drug carrier and release, catalytic and SERS enhancements. At the same time, applications of some other noble metals nanostars were describes briefly. By adding different kinds of noble metal seeds, the reducing agent and surfactants and adjusting the molar ratio of [ salt concentrations ]/[ number of seeds ],the number of tips and its lengths can be changed to control. At last, the existing problems of nanostars and improvement measures are proposed.
